Output 59fde6805c8a2a125aeca04c0c817b9b2d8c3bbe5c75ffee481e3c6706da8155:6

value
11549093631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df9b26fb1f1cd0ee7ce80df63aa4a0a89b5ce35d OP_EQUAL
address
3N5LUVQdEv1iBk25yQyWMsuJeQ9PkRuem7
transaction
59fde6805c8a2a125aeca04c0c817b9b2d8c3bbe5c75ffee481e3c6706da8155
spent
true